The effectiveness of Q-switched nanosecond versus picosecond of 1064 nm nd : YAG laser for dark lips treatment

Abstract:
Background: Q-switched nanosecond laser has been used as standard instrument to treat dark lips by destroying melanin pigment. Nowadays, the picoseconds laser has been developed for pigmented skin lesion removal, but there is no study using picoseconds laser for dark lip.
Objectives: To study the effectiveness of Q-switched nanosecond 1064 nm Nd:YAG compare with picoseconds 1064 nm Nd:YAG laser in treating dark lips
Materials and Methods: The total 46 subjects were allocated to nanosecond group (NS) or picoseconds group (PS). They were received laser treatment for 4 sessions every 2 weeks (week 0 week 6) with 2 follow up visit every 2 weeks (week 8 and week 10). Melanin index at lip was measured by Mexameter® at baseline and every session. Photographs were used for clinical assessment at 4th week and 8th week. Side effect and satisfaction were evaluated from subjects.
Results: By picoseconds laser treatment, the statistical significant reduction of melanin index has been found at 8th week and 10th week and effect was lasted until the end of study. While the nanosecond laser treatment, the significant reduction of melanin index has been found at 4th week, the post-inflammatory hyperpigmentation (PIH) has been occurred on week 6 onwards until the end of study. There was no serious side effect in both groups.
Conclusions: 1064 nm Nd:YAG picoseconds laser is better than Q-switched nanosecond 1064 nm Nd:YAG laser for treating dark lip.
